在网络经济时代,各种同构异构应用系统之间存在着大量的数据交换,而几乎所有的大型应用系统都是和数据库相关联的,因此数据库信息交互就成为现今的研究热点。数据库的交互就是要在目的数据库再现源数据库信息,这种再现包括信息内容和结构的完整再现。信息内容是构成信息的最小基本单位,如关系数据库中的字段、面向对象数据库中的属性等;信息结构是信息的构成形式,如关系数据库中的关系、面向对象数据库中的类等。九十年代以来,信息产业进入了一个历史上前所未有的飞速发展时期。Internet为用户提供了资源共享和信息交互的方便快捷的手段和平台。HTML作为描述Internet上信息的一种语言,由于简单易用,更加有力地促进了Internet的发展。但是HTML由于难以扩展、交互性差、语义性差以及单向的超链接等缺点使其在电子数据交换、数据库与搜索引擎等领域的应用存在着障碍。 N层计算技术具有能够大幅度提高生产力、紧密耦合的特点,而Web具有面向消息、松散耦合的特点,它们之间有机的结合,就产生了Web Services。它的出现标志着应用程序的开发已经进入了新的历史阶段。Web Services是一种应用程序,它可以使用标准的互联网协议,如HTTP和XML。Web services是创建可互操作的分布式应用程序的新平台。Web services 的主要目标是跨平台的可互操作性。为了达到这一目标,Web services 是完全基于XML、XSD等独立于平台、独立于软件供应商的标准的。XML是Web services平台中表示数据的基本格式。Web Services与数据库结合是当今此应用领域的热点。 在本篇文章中,我用C#语言描述了一个基于Web Services的数据交换系统的实现过程。 第二章Web Services 介绍 2.1 什么是Web Services 研究一下当前的应用程序开发,你会发现一个绝对的倾向:人们开始偏爱基于浏览器的瘦客户应用程序...... |
- 上一篇:IP网络FTP服务性能监测工具的设计
- 下一篇:[计算机网站建设] 网站建设
查看评论
已有0位网友发表了看法